I decided to try my friend Levin's medicine ball attachment on the rower, and BOY does it work muscles I didn't know I had! It requires constant engagement of the chest to squeeze the sides of the ball. Not only that, but the grip strength involved set my forearms and the backs of my hands on fire. What a workout!

Strength training builds muscle and strength, but cardio plays a bigger role when it comes to burning calories and changing body composition. Finding a form of cardio you can stick with - something you can at least tolerate - makes a real difference over time.

People often criticize me for holding the handles on the stair climber, but I have good reasons for doing so. When adding ankle weights for an extra challenge, a light grip helps maintain balance and safety. Using the built-in heart rate sensors also allows for better intensity control based on my actual effort level rather than guessing.
